859 читали · 1 год назад
Как создать генератор случайных паролей на Python
Сегодня я Вас научу создавать генератор паролей на Python — для генерации безопасных паролей — с помощью модуля Python secrets. Python - это универсальный язык программирования, который можно использовать во всех приложениях для автоматизации, веб-разработки, анализа данных и многого другого. Вы можете использовать Python для автоматизации реальных задач, таких как мониторинг веб-сайтов, отправка электронных писем и генерация паролей. В этом руководстве вы узнаете, как создать безопасный генератор случайных паролей на Python...
1 год назад
Пишем функцию генерации пароля на Python
Внимание! Данная функция не обеспечивает должной безопасности. Не рекомендуется использовать ее в реальных проектах для генерации паролей. Сегодня разберем короткую и удобную функцию для генерации паролей, IDшников или рандомных имен файлов. Вы также можете использовать ее для своих нужд генерации случайных строк. import random import string def gen_rand_str(length: int) -> str: return ''.join(random.choice(string.ascii_letters + string.digits) for _ in range(0, length)) Разложим ее на составные части: >>> string.ascii_letters 'ab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MNOPQRSTUVWXYZ' >>> string.digits '0123456789' >>> string...